SHILLONG, Sep 25: Nehru Yuva Kendra Shillong (NYKS), in collaboration with Pay for Right Football Academy, on Saturday organised a Fit India Run to commemorate the birth anniversary of Pandit Deendayal Upadhyaya.
KHADC MDC, Fantin Lakadong, who attended the programme as the chief guest, flagged off the Fit India Run from Malki, Shillong.
Lakadong, in his address, acknowledged the NYKS and Pay for Right Football Academy for organising the Run.
He also suggested people to opt for a healthy lifestyle by doing physical exercises regularly.
The programme was also attended by state director, NYKS, Atul J Nikam, state deputy director, NYKS, D Rapsang, football coaches among others.
